Misconceptions Concerning Cataract Surgery



If you're taking into consideration cataract surgical treatment, it's necessary to different fact from fiction when it concerns usual misconceptions bordering this procedure.

One widespread myth is that cataracts require to be "ripe" prior to surgery can be done. This is incorrect. Cataracts don't require to reach a specific level of maturation prior to removal; they can be eliminated as soon as they begin affecting your vision dramatically.

One more misunderstanding is that cataract surgical procedure hurts. In reality, the procedure is normally pain-free due to the numbing eye drops and sedatives used throughout the surgical procedure.

Some individuals likewise believe that cataracts can expand back after surgical treatment. While the natural lens can't expand back, some clients may experience cloudiness months or years after surgical procedure because of a condition called posterior capsule opacity, which can conveniently be remedied with a quick laser procedure.

Facts Behind Cataract Surgical Procedure



Let's now shed light on the facts concerning cataract surgery. Cataract surgical procedure is one of the most usual and effective treatments done worldwide. It's a safe and efficient surgery with a high success price in enhancing vision and lifestyle. The treatment entails removing the over cast lens and replacing it with a fabricated intraocular lens, recovering clear vision.
